结论:阿里云服务器默认使用的Linux系统版本主要是CentOS、Ubuntu和Alibaba Cloud Linux,其中Alibaba Cloud Linux是阿里云专为云计算环境优化的操作系统。
一、阿里云服务器支持的Linux发行版
阿里云ECS(弹性计算服务)提供了多种Linux操作系统的镜像供用户选择,常见的包括:
- CentOS:广泛用于企业级服务器,稳定性高,社区支持良好。
- Ubuntu Server:以易用性和强大的软件生态著称,适合开发者和新兴技术栈。
- Debian:稳定且轻量,适用于对系统资源要求较低的场景。
- Alibaba Cloud Linux:由阿里云自主研发,针对云环境进行深度优化。
其中,Alibaba Cloud Linux 是阿里云官方推荐的操作系统之一,因其在性能、安全性和兼容性方面做了专门优化。
二、Alibaba Cloud Linux 的优势
作为阿里云原生操作系统,Alibaba Cloud Linux 在以下方面表现突出:
- 性能优化:针对ECS实例硬件进行了定制化调优,提升I/O效率和网络性能。
- 安全性强:集成最新的内核安全补丁,支持SELinux、AppArmor等安全机制。
- 长期支持(LTS):提供长达10年的维护周期,保障系统稳定运行。
- 与阿里云产品深度集成:如自动适配VPC、云盘、快照等功能,简化运维流程。
对于大多数使用阿里云ECS的用户来说,选择 Alibaba Cloud Linux 能获得最佳的兼容性和性能体验。
三、如何查看和选择Linux版本
在创建ECS实例时,用户可以在“镜像市场”中选择所需的操作系统版本。已有实例也可以通过更换系统盘的方式切换操作系统。
查看当前服务器系统版本的方法如下:
cat /etc/os-release
或者使用命令:
uname -a
可以显示内核版本及操作系统信息。
四、根据业务需求选择合适的Linux版本
虽然 Alibaba Cloud Linux 是首选,但不同业务场景下可能更适合其他系统:
- 开发测试环境:建议选择 Ubuntu,因其包管理丰富、社区活跃。
- 生产环境:CentOS 或 Alibaba Cloud Linux 更合适,具备更高的稳定性和长期支持。
- 特定应用需求:如某些软件仅支持 Debian,则可选用相应镜像。
总结
阿里云服务器常用的Linux版本包括 CentOS、Ubuntu 和 Alibaba Cloud Linux,其中 Alibaba Cloud Linux 是专为云平台打造、性能最优的选择。
用户应根据自身业务需求、运维习惯以及对系统性能的要求来选择最合适的操作系统。对于新部署的阿里云ECS实例,优先推荐使用 Alibaba Cloud Linux,以充分发挥云平台的优势。
云计算